TIRANA, June 4 – Albania lost 0–1 to Israel in a friendly match at “Air Albania” stadium in Tirana. The result marked an unsuccessful start to the new era under Italian coach Rolando Maran. Maran started Anis Mehmeti in attack alongside Armando Broja and used Qazim Laçi in an advanced midfield role. Alen Sherri started in goal. The defensive line included Mario Mitaj, Elseid Hysaj, Arlind Ajeti and Berat Gjimshiti. Kristjan Asllani, Ylber Ramadani and Arbër Hoxha formed the midfield.
Albania controlled possession in the first half. However, the team failed to create clear scoring chances. A similar pattern continued in the second half, with possession but limited efficiency in the final third. At the same time, Maran made several substitutions. He introduced Nedim Bajrami, Mirlind Daku, Shehu, Shendi, Hadroj, Pajaziti and debutant Luis Hasa, who made his first appearance for the national team.
However, the changes did not alter the outcome. Israel scored the only goal in the 73rd minute through Gloukh and secured a 0–1 win.
Finally, the match served as an initial test for Maran and an opportunity to assess new players ahead of upcoming fixtures.
